The U.S. under-20 men's national team lost to Real Madrid C, 5-3, and tied Atletico Madrid B, 0-0, in the first two
games during its stay in Madrid.
MLS players
Jorge Flores (Chivas USA), Tristan Bowen (Los Angeles Galaxy)
and
Abdus Ibrahim (Toronto FC) scored for the USA.
Alipio, a 16-year-old Portuguese dubbed the new
Cristiano Ronaldo, had a hat trick in the first half for Real Madrid C, the club's third team, which plays in Spain's Tercera Division (fourth level).
FC
Dallas keeper
Josh Lambo made six saves in helping the Americans earn a tie with Atletico B, the second team, which plays in the Segunda Division B (third
level).
